This bill provides a homestead exemption from City of Palmetto ad valorem taxes for municipal purposes for residents who are 65 years of age or older. The exemption covers the full assessed value of the homestead. To qualify, residents must apply to the City of Palmetto. The exemption applies to taxable years beginning on or after January 1, 2027. The bill includes provisions for a referendum, effective dates, automatic repeal, mandatory execution of the election, and judicial remedies. It also repeals conflicting laws.
